About the course

Course content

The course gives an introduction into European history of thoughts as well as to general theories and methods within cultural science. It follows specific codings of European history, it considers the historical fact that cultural science has developed in an interdisciplinary exchange of European theories since the beginning of the 20th century, and it discusses various fields of research within European cultural history.

Learning outcome

The students should have the theoretical insight and methodical proficiency for analysing and understanding current debates on cultural processes in Europe and in the linguistic community they study.
